Chinese mountain painting is a genre of Chinese painting that depicts mountains and other natural features. It is one of the oldest and most popular genres of Chinese painting, with a history dating back to the Han dynasty (206 BC – 220 AD). Mountain paintings are often used to express the artist's feelings about nature and the place of humans in the natural world.

To paint a mountain in the Chinese style, you will need a few basic materials:
A brush
Ink
Paper
Water

Once you have your materials, you can begin by sketching out the basic shape of the mountain. Use a light touch with the brush, and don't worry about making perfect lines. The goal is to capture the overall shape and movement of the mountain.

Once you have sketched out the basic shape of the mountain, you can begin to add detail. Use different brushstrokes to create different textures and effects. For example, you can use a dry brush to create a rough, rocky texture, or you can use a wet brush to create a smooth, flowing texture.

When painting mountains, it is important to pay attention to the use of light and shadow. The way that light and shadow interact with the mountain can create a sense of depth and atmosphere. To create a sense of depth, use darker ink in the areas that are in shadow, and lighter ink in the areas that are in light.

To create a sense of atmosphere, use different brushstrokes to create different effects. For example, you can use a dry brush to create a hazy, misty effect, or you can use a wet brush to create a clear, crisp effect.

Once you have finished painting the mountain, you can add other details, such as trees, rocks, and water. These details can help to bring the painting to life and create a sense of place.
